Subject[PATCH 1/2 v2] x86/setup: update boot_command_line with builtin_cmdline in separate function
Date
This patch introduces setup_builtin_cmdline function which appends/overrides
boot_command_line with the builtin_cmdline if CONFIG_CMDLINE_BOOL is set.
Previously this functional was in the setup_arch, but we need to move
it for getting actual command line as early as possible in the
arch/x86/kernel/head{32,64}.c for the earlyprintk.

Changes:

v1->v2: function renamed from setup_cmdline to setup_builtin_cmdline to
avoid conflict with the setup_cmdline from the arch/x86/kernel/kexec-bzimage64.c

+void __init setup_builtin_cmdline(void) {
+#ifdef CONFIG_CMDLINE_BOOL
+#ifdef CONFIG_CMDLINE_OVERRIDE
+ strlcpy(boot_command_line, builtin_cmdline, COMMAND_LINE_SIZE);
+#else
+ if (builtin_cmdline[0]) {
+ /* append boot loader cmdline to builtin */
+ strlcat(builtin_cmdline, " ", COMMAND_LINE_SIZE);
+ strlcat(builtin_cmdline, boot_command_line, COMMAND_LINE_SIZE);
+ strlcpy(boot_command_line, builtin_cmdline, COMMAND_LINE_SIZE);
+ }
+#endif
+#endif
+}
